Moonveil is a category in itself and breaks the conventional limits of innovation and design by seamlessly combining eyewear and headwear.

State-of-the-art Physiomorphic Geometry enabled Oakley designers to innovate without shape and design limitations, advancing the human experience.

The result is a futuristic cape that combines functional appearance with multifunctional lenses, symbolizing resilience and adaptability.

Instead of a usual frame with underwire, Moonveil features a deep black, knitted cloak with subtly embroidered, reflective strips of thread that attract light and attention. Moonveil comprises interchangeable, swiveling Prizm double lenses that intuitively adapt to changing lighting conditions.

Prizm 24K lenses provide optimal eye protection and reduce light transmission in bright environments, while Prizm Low Light lenses increase light transmission in the dark. The cloak can be closed with a zipper at the front, so you can either show your face or remain completely anonymous.

The extremely limited edition comprises only 100 serially produced pieces. Each Moonveil is accompanied by original concept sketches by Oakley product designers and the Future Genesis Achkan comic by Dark Horse, which features Moonveil on the black back.
